A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© cmcm2014 中级黑马   /  2014-3-23 21:58  /  1160 人查看  /  2 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

前段时间做项目时遇到一个JS弹窗相关的问题,当时因为项目紧,就换了一个解决方案,采取Response.Redirect("XXXX.ASPX")的方式解决了,今天突然想到这个问题,希望和大家探讨下。
需求:有一个TextBox 一个Button,用户点击Button后,使用js的弹窗函数window.open()打开一个窗口,此窗口显示为 listView绑定的数据库的多行数据,用户点击某一行数据,然后将该行数据的几个重要字段显示在TextBox中。
问题:windo.open()函数,打开的窗口怎么样将listView放在其中,还有就是点击某一行数据,怎样进行确认是哪行数据。
有时候项目中虽然A方案,我们暂时不会,而被迫使用B方案,但是等项目完成或者空闲时,我们应该想想未曾使用的A方案,这样的学习方式应该对我们技术的提升有些帮助吧:)

评分

参与人数 1技术分 +1 收起 理由
czwanglei + 1

查看全部评分

2 个回复

倒序浏览
建议使用一个隐藏的div来显示listView,点击按钮后显示出来,这样在同一个页面操作方便得多。
回复 使用道具 举报
zou5268237 发表于 2014-3-24 12:59
建议使用一个隐藏的div来显示listView,点击按钮后显示出来,这样在同一个页面操作方便得多。 ...

恩谢谢你的思路,了解了,也觉得你的这种方式好像解决起来也更方便,谢谢
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马